Join us for a seasonal Organ Recital on December 9

Jeffrey Patry rehearsing at the organ

On Sunday, December 9 at 3 pm, visiting recitalist Jeffrey Patry will play a free program of Advent and Christmas music by Couperin, Bach, Pinkham, Drischner and Langlais.

Jeffrey is the organist and music director at Sacred Heart Catholic Church. The concert will be followed by a coffee reception in the Parlor.

Give to the Max Day is November 15

Join us on November 15, Minnesota’s Give to the Max Day, and help us win a $1,000 Golden Ticket. By partnering with GiveMN — an online giving website for Minnesota nonprofits — Elim will have 25 chances to maximize your gift on Give to the Max Day!

By making a donation on Give to the Max Day, your gift of $10, $25, $50 or more could help us collect an additional $1,000 for our work in the community.

Each year, Give to the Max Day helps thousands of Minnesotan’s come together to support their favorite charities. Last year, thousands of donors logged on to GiveMN.org and gave over $13 million to Minnesota charities in just 24 hours on Give to the Max Day!

At the end of Give to the Max Day, one donation from across Minnesota will be randomly selected for a $10,000 Supersized Golden Ticket! Help us increase our odds by making your gift on November 15.
